>> And even we have updated the buffer, we will still commit superblock's
>> datas into that buffer, boot code can be messed up anyway, right?
> The first 1024 bytes are all set to 0 by mkfs, while __f2fs_commit_super only
> updates bh->b_data from F2FS_SUPER_OFFSET, but not the whole 4KB area. If the
> buffer head is not read from super block (4KB), there is a chance it may get
> messed up.

>>> diff --git a/fs/f2fs/super.c b/fs/f2fs/super.c
>>> index 8173ae688814..7def48cb2b22 100644
>>> --- a/fs/f2fs/super.c
>>> +++ b/fs/f2fs/super.c
>>> @@ -2334,7 +2334,7 @@ int f2fs_commit_super(struct f2fs_sb_info *sbi, bool 
>>> recover)
>>>     }
>>>   
>>>     /* write back-up superblock first */
>>> -   bh = sb_getblk(sbi->sb, sbi->valid_super_block ? 0: 1);
>>> +   bh = sb_bread(sbi->sb, sbi->valid_super_block ? 0 : 1);
>>>     if (!bh)
>>>             return -EIO;
>>>     err = __f2fs_commit_super(bh, F2FS_RAW_SUPER(sbi));
>>> @@ -2345,7 +2345,7 @@ int f2fs_commit_super(struct f2fs_sb_info *sbi, bool 
>>> recover)
>>>             return err;
>>>   
>>>     /* write current valid superblock */
>>> -   bh = sb_getblk(sbi->sb, sbi->valid_super_block);
>>> +   bh = sb_bread(sbi->sb, sbi->valid_super_block);
>>>     if (!bh)
>>>             return -EIO;
>>>     err = __f2fs_commit_super(bh, F2FS_RAW_SUPER(sbi));
